** The Volvo repair market for New Meadows residents is characterized by a significant reliance on service providers outside the immediate area. **New Meadows itself has no Volvo-specific specialists,** leaving local general mechanics like McCall Automotive to handle basic maintenance and preliminary diagnostics. For any specialized work—especially involving complex electronics, AWD systems, or hybrid/Recharge models—owners must travel to the Boise metropolitan area, approximately a 90-minute to two-hour drive. **Competition and Quality:** In Boise, the market is more robust. The competition is primarily between the single authorized dealership (Larry Miller Volvo) and a handful of highly competent independent specialists like European Auto Service. The quality of service at these top Boise shops is very high, with technicians possessing deep, brand-specific knowledge. **Pricing:** Pricing follows a standard tiered structure. The local McCall shop offers the most affordable rates for general repairs. In Boise, independent specialists typically charge 10-20% less than the dealership for comparable labor, while the dealership commands a premium for factory-certified work, genuine OEM parts, and proprietary diagnostic software access. A standard service interval at an independent may cost $200-$400, while complex diagnostics or safety system recalibrations at the dealership can easily exceed $500.

The cold winters and mountain driving around New Meadows can stress certain components. Commonly, Volvo owners in the area may experience issues with aging battery performance in the cold, all-wheel-drive (AWD) system maintenance for snowy roads, and suspension wear from varied terrain. Proactive checks of these systems before winter are highly recommended.

Labor rates in New Meadows may be slightly lower than in major metro areas, but the cost for genuine or high-quality aftermarket Volvo parts can be higher due to shipping logistics to a rural location. The overall cost often balances out, but it's wise to get a detailed estimate that breaks down parts and labor for any significant repair.
For routine maintenance (oil changes, brakes, tires) and minor repairs, a reputable local New Meadows shop is perfectly capable and more convenient. For major engine/transmission work, advanced electrical diagnostics, or warranty-covered repairs, you will likely need to schedule service at an authorized Volvo dealership in Boise, which is about a 2-hour drive.
